Five Ways to Use “Explore Journal” in APA PsycInfo® Research Updates

Following in Topic Mapper’s footsteps, the Explore Journal feature is the newest discovery tool to release within APA PsycInfo research notifications. While providing access to a broad spectrum of publications and content categories is a core feature of our service, we recognize that sometimes it’s better to zoom in to find exactly what you’re looking for. 

Think of Explore Journal as a social media profile. Just like visiting someone’s Facebook page, Explore Journal is a peek into a journal’s timeline, who they hang out with, how many likes their last post got, and what they do. Deep dive into a journal of interest with tools to search, filter, and examine everything from its top-cited articles and topical coverage, to pinpointing the chronology of an author’s articles.

New Thesaurus Terms for Searching APA PsycInfo (Spring 2022)

In May, APA added 47 new terms to its Thesaurus of Psychological Index Terms® to provide more effective searching on current topics, including climate and environment, social and cultural issues, eating and nutrition, and mental health. This thesaurus update also includes 34 new cross-referenced terms and 33 revised scope notes.

New terms from this spring update will initially be applied to current content only; following the fall release, the majority of postable terms new for 2022 will be back-mapped to older records.
